Termales El Guayacán lies in Fortuna de Bagaces, Guanacaste, on the slopes of the Miravalles Volcano, roughly an hour from Liberia.
The site is fed by geothermally heated water and offers eight thermal pools of varying temperatures ranging from about 0.75 m to 2 m deep, plus a long water slide and a volcanic-mud pool. There are more than 40 ranchos for groups from 4 to 12 people.
A short trail leads past fumaroles (steam vents), a hot streambed, a volcanic clay mud bath, and a lookout toward Miravalles. Wildlife including monkeys, toucans and varied birds is commonly seen.
It is a local-tourism spot ideal for escaping crowds; reachable by public bus from Liberia toward Aguas Claras (stop at the La Unión crossing, then ~1 km walk).
